Usage

The {{Template:Rocketbox}} creates a table of statistics for an uncrewed rocket probe and automatically annotates these as semantic properties.

The current list of fields that this template supports includes:

  • name - If the article name differs from the mission name, specify this parameter to give the box a proper name and to annotate the mission by its proper name. The default is the name of the article.
  • image - Specify the full filename (with extension) of the available image. Default is example.jpg.
  • caption - Caption for the image
  • projet - Larger project of which this mission is a part
  • launchauth - Launch authority for the mission.
    • launchauthabbr - Abbreviation
  • contraut - Control authority for the mission
    • contrautabr - Abbreviation
  • misstype - Type of mission. This is either flyby, orbiter, or lander.
  • target, target2, target3, target4 - Mission target(s) (one to four)
  • launch - Date of launch
  • missend - Date that mission ended, if it has ended
  • nssdcid - NSSDC International Designator for the craft.
  • webpage - Official web site for the mission or the project.
  • webtitle - Web site title. Default is "Project site."
  • mass - Mass of the probe.
  • power - Nominal power for all probe systems.
